WASHINGTON, Sept 21 —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ky went to the US Congress today to face sceptical Republicans threatening to cut off massive aid for his country's fight against Russia and to reassure his American backers that Ukraine can win.
This means Zelensky's visit to Congress, followed by stops at the Pentagon and a meeting with President Joe Biden in the White House, will be far more challenging than his dramatic first trip in December 2022.This time, there will be no big, televised speech before lawmakers. Instead, Zelensky started by meeting the Republican Speaker of the House of Representatives, Kevin McCarthy, who himself is having trouble keeping a lid on internal party squabbling over US spending in Ukraine.
The White House said the Ukrainian leader's visit came at a"really critical time" as Ukraine's slow-moving counteroffensive against Russian forces grinds forward ahead of winter.Biden has pledged to stand by Kyiv no matter what. His 2024 reelection campaign is seeking to portray his steady support for Ukraine as a way of demonstrating his global leadership.
Zelensky's reported request for longer-range ATACMS missiles that can strike up to 300 kilometers away is"not off the table" but there has been no decision yet, Kirby added.
